jacebrowning/pomace

Dynamic page objects for browser end-to-end testing.

58
/ 100
Established

This tool helps quality assurance engineers and test automation developers build reliable automated tests for web applications. It takes descriptions of web pages and their interactive elements, then generates code that can interact with these pages dynamically. This means less brittle tests that are easier to maintain as the website changes.

Available on PyPI.

Use this if you need to create robust and maintainable end-to-end tests for web applications using dynamic page objects.

Not ideal if you are looking for a GUI-based test automation tool or do not have programming experience in Python.

web-testing test-automation quality-assurance end-to-end-testing software-development
Maintenance 13 / 25
Adoption 5 / 25
Maturity 25 / 25
Community 15 / 25

How are scores calculated?

Stars

10

Forks

4

Language

Python

License

MIT

Last pushed

Mar 30, 2026

Commits (30d)

0

Dependencies

22

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/perception/jacebrowning/pomace"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.